Article Overview
Industrial Ethernet switches connect devices in harsh environments using rugged cabling, managed or unmanaged switches, and proper network topology to ensure reliable, high-performance communication.
Choosing the Right Switch
Industrial Ethernet switches are designed to operate in extreme conditions such as high/low temperatures, vibration, humidity, and exposure to oil or water sprays ( ). They come in managed and unmanaged versions, with managed switches offering advanced features like VLANs, QoS, port monitoring, and redundancy, while unmanaged switches provide plug-and-play simplicity ( ). Many switches support DIN-rail mounting for easy installation in control cabinets ( ).
Cabling and Connectors
Use industrial-grade cables such as M12 Ethernet cables for harsh environments, which resist moisture, vibration, and chemicals ( ). These cables often feature tinned copper conductors for corrosion resistance and long-term reliability. Standard Cat6 or Cat6a cables can also be used for less demanding environments. Ensure proper cable installation by avoiding sharp bends and minimizing interference from electrical equipment ( ).
Network Topology
Select a network topology based on operational needs:
- Star topology: Central switch connects all devices; simple but less redundant.
- Ring topology: Provides redundancy; if one link fails, data reroutes through the ring.
- Line topology: Devices connected sequentially; simpler but limited fault tolerance ( ). Redundant topologies, such as ring redundancy, are recommended for critical industrial applications to minimize downtime ( ).
Configuration and IP Management
- Assign unique IP addresses to all devices.
- Segment the network using VLANs for performance and security.
- Enable QoS to prioritize critical traffic, such as real-time control data.
- Test connectivity using ping tests or monitoring software.
- Monitor bandwidth and latency to ensure network performance ( ).
Redundancy and Power
Industrial switches often include redundant power supplies and support PoE+ to power connected devices without separate power lines ( ). Redundant power and ring topologies ensure continuous operation even during failures.
Protocol Support
Industrial switches support protocols like PROFINET, Modbus TCP, EtherNet/IP, and EtherCAT, enabling deterministic communication for automation systems ( ). Managed switches allow prioritization of time-critical traffic and integration with SCADA or IIoT systems.
Testing and Maintenance
After installation:
- Perform connectivity and redundancy tests.
- Check signal integrity with tools like TDR.
- Monitor for IP conflicts and replace faulty cables.
- Document configuration and update firmware regularly ( ). Following these steps ensures a reliable, secure, and high-performance industrial Ethernet network suitable for manufacturing, utilities, transportation, and other harsh environments.
